My mom made this stew when I was young, and it was always a hit. Since it's not time-consuming to make I can fix it on a weekend for our children, who love the tender dumplings. Becky Mohr, Appleton, Wisconsin.
1.50 pound Turkey breast tenderloins, cut into 1 inch pieces
4 Medium carrots, sliced
2 Small onions, quartered
2 Celery ribs, sliced
1 Bay leaf
1/4 teaspoon Dried rosemary, crushed
2 cup Water, divided
1 can Reduced Sodium Chicken Broth
3 tablespoon All pur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on Salt
0.13 teaspoon 1/4 pepper
1 cup Reduced fat biscuit/baking mix
0.33 cup Plus 1 tablespoon fat free milk
As required Optional: coarsely ground pepper and chopped fresh parsley
